If I can get three-dimensional graphics today on add-in cards for PCs, why is the Accelerated Graphics Port needed?

0

A.4 The Accelerated Graphics Port expands current three-dimensional capabilities to new levels of visual realism and provides high performance 3D capability to a much larger market of customers at lower incremental cost.
